Narrative:
B757-200 holding at macey (FL270) for approximately 35 mins after extensive WX delays; nonstandard holding due to thunderstorms with delays also caused by closed arrival runway. ZTL; controling pattern; questioned about length of delay for fuel planning and possible diversion. Controller unsure about subsequent delays and clears B757-200 to descend and maintain FL240. During descent; a TCASII TA is received that quickly changes to an RA. First officer responds to TCASII instructions and executes a climb back to FL270. Controller apologizes for his error in issuing an erroneous descent clearance. It appeared he was overloaded with severe WX; a closed runway in atl and aircraft backing up at the holding fix.
